## Building Access — Spares Room (Hullbrook Annex)

Contractors: the spare hardware room is down the east corridor on the ground floor, third door on the left. Sign in at the front desk first and grab a visitor lanyard. Anything you take out, jot it in the blue logbook — yes, even the little stuff. The door self-locks, so don't wedge it. To get in, punch in the code below.

staff pass of hagug-taguf = bdg-HJ-9

### Step 4: Move digest schedules

Heads up — the batch email digest scheduler in Lanternmail used to stash its cron entries in flat files, which was, frankly, a mess. As of v3, schedules live in the digestcore database alongside delivery receipts. Migrate old entries with `lanternmail migrate-schedules`, then confirm row counts match. Connect to the new store with the string below.

database URL for bahop-yagep: mssql://sildor_svc:35ha7jz@db-fb6d.nelvrodyn.example:5432/casath

Step 3: Bumping Quiltkit, our shared component library. Versions follow semver, and the canary channel publishes on every merge to main, so don't panic if you see odd prerelease tags. For a stable release, tag the commit, run the publish workflow, and watch the Larkspur dashboard until the new version shows green across consuming apps. The publish workflow talks to the package registry using a token from the CI env file — drop that line in right after this sentence.

secret setting of tajof-bahif: COURIER_KEY3=65d

Ticket: Vault locked — cold storage archival blocked

Hey, quick one before you approve the archival PR. The Frostbin job that moves stale buckets into cold storage can't run because the credentials vault for the archive tier locked itself after too many failed probes (my fault, typo'd the region). Everything else in the change looks fine — the lifecycle rules and the manifest diff are as discussed. To unseal the vault and let the job proceed, enter the recovery passphrase below.

strongbox words: ulamir-ulaix